Exercise Corsican Lyon is a significant Anglo-French military collaboration aimed at enhancing joint capabilities amidst defense budget cuts. The exercise highlights the UK's reliance on French aircraft carriers, raising questions about its defense strategy. Despite this, the UK is developing new carriers, with the Queen Elizabeth expected to be operational by 2020. The exercise involves 6000 UK and French personnel, focusing on adaptability and flexibility in global operations. Communication remains a challenge due to language barriers. As military planners look beyond Afghanistan, they must navigate the absence of a British carrier until 2020, relying on allies to fill the gap.
